Understanding the Odds: Betting on a Classic

When this fight was announced, the buzz was palpable. Oddsmakers had a tough time setting the lines because, on one hand, you had the younger, powerful Thurman, and on the other, the timeless Pacquiao with his incredible speed and relentless attacks. Initially, Thurman was the favorite, but as the fight drew closer, the odds narrowed, reflecting the public's belief in Pacquiao's enduring abilities.

  • Initial Odds: Thurman started as a slight favorite, around -130, meaning you'd need to bet $130 to win $100. Pacquiao was around +110, so a $100 bet would net you $110.
  • Closing Odds: By fight night, the odds were almost dead even. This shift indicated heavy betting action on Pacquiao, fueled by his impressive training camps and the public's sentimentality towards the boxing icon.

Analyzing the odds requires more than just looking at the numbers. Factors like Thurman's inactivity leading up to the fight and Pacquiao's recent performances played a significant role. Seasoned bettors often consider these elements to find value in the lines.

Fight Analysis: A Round-by-Round Breakdown

The fight itself was a thrilling back-and-forth affair that lived up to the hype. From the opening bell, Pacquiao came out with a clear game plan: attack Thurman early and often.

  • Early Rounds (1-4): Pacquiao started strong, landing a knockdown in the first round with a quick combination. He continued to pressure Thurman, landing punches from various angles and keeping Thurman on the back foot. Thurman seemed surprised by Pacquiao's aggression and had difficulty establishing his jab.
  • Middle Rounds (5-8): Thurman began to find his rhythm in the middle rounds, landing some heavy shots and slowing Pacquiao's pace. He started using his jab more effectively and connecting with powerful right hands. However, Pacquiao continued to answer with flurries of punches, making it difficult for Thurman to gain a sustained advantage.
  • Later Rounds (9-12): The championship rounds saw both fighters digging deep. Pacquiao's stamina and relentless attacks continued to trouble Thurman. While Thurman landed some significant blows, Pacquiao's activity and consistent pressure ultimately swayed the judges.

The key moments of the fight included the first-round knockdown and Pacquiao's consistent pressure in the later rounds. Thurman's inability to consistently land his power shots and control the distance proved to be his downfall. Pacquiao's superior conditioning and experience were evident as he outworked Thurman in the final rounds.
